Light level of sensitivity might indicate a more major issue and is a typical symptom of a variety of eye problems, conditions, and infections
Seasonal allergic reactions can make our eyes dry and itchy, as can long term display usage. vision center south patient portal. It might additionally suggest that you have dry eye. Dry eye is a chronic problem that can be handled using a range of non-invasive in-office and at-home therapies. Reserve a consultation with your ophthalmologist to see if you are experiencing completely dry eye.
They are triggered by little bits of protein and other tissue that are installed in the clear, gel-like product (called glasslike) which fills the inside of our eye. As we mature the glasslike ends up being even more fluid, making the bits of healthy protein and other cells more obvious. Some drifters (specifically those come with by flashes of light) might show a really severe condition, such as a separated retina.
Make an emergency situation consultation with your ophthalmologist or proceed to the closest emergency clinic. Most retinal detachments can be fixed if they are treated quickly, but if they are not dealt with in time you may experience a loss of vision and even blindness. Double vision, additionally called diplopia, can take place in either one eye (monocular) or both eyes.

Vision adjustments are normally sluggish, so you may not notice them over time.
According to the Canadian Organization of Optometrists adults with healthy and balanced eyes in between the ages of 20 and 39 ought to see their optometrist every 2 to 3 years. Adults between the ages of 40 and 64 should make an appointment once every 2 years, and adults over the age of 64 should see their ophthalmologist yearly.
